From The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48 [gcide]:

  Globose \Glo*bose"\, a. [L. globosus.]
     Having a rounded form resembling that of a globe; globular,
     or nearly so; spherical. --Milton.
     [1913 Webster]

From WordNet (r) 2.0 [wn]:



  globose
       adj : having the shape of a sphere or ball; "a spherical object";
             "nearly orbicular in shape"; "little globular houses
             like mud-wasp nests"- Zane Grey [syn: {ball-shaped}, {global},
              {globular}, {orbicular}, {spheric}, {spherical}]
